Analysis

The most recent figure for pre- and post-production — emissions (co2eq) in Western Asia is 283,670 kt, measured in 2023. That is the highest value across all 34 years on record.

Compared with earlier readings it is up 0.2% on the previous year and up 22.6% over ten years.

Over the whole period, pre- and post-production — emissions (co2eq) in Western Asia peaked at 283,670 kt in 2023 and was at its lowest, 85,304 kt, in 1990.

That places Western Asia 18th out of 38 groups with data for 2023, putting it in the middle of the range.

The long-run direction has been consistently rising across the 34 years of available data.

The FAOSTAT domain on Emissions from Pre- and post- agricultural production includes the greenhouse gas (GHG) emissions, and related activity data, generated from pre- and post-agriculture production stages of the agri-food syst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). The domain includes methane (CH4), nitrous oxide (N2O), carbon dioxide (CO2) and CO2 equivalent (CO2eq) emissions from the above activities as well as the aggregate fluorinated gases (F-gases) emissions. Estimates are available by country, with global coverage and are updated annually.The FAOSTAT domain disseminates information estimates of CH4, N2O, CO2 emissions, F-gases, their aggregates in CO2eq in units of kilotonnes (kt, or 10^6 kg), and the underlying activity data. CO2eq emissions are computed by using the IPCC Fifth Assessment report global warming potentials, AR5 (IPCC, 2014). Data are available for most countries and territories, for standard FAOSTAT regional aggregations, and for Annex I and non-Annex I country groups.
